Transaction 8ddaa23db55a6cf7aeb3d76c804f452856482763d80f3f64b80b288262940547
1 Input
1 Output
-
8ddaa23db55a6cf7aeb3d76c804f452856482763d80f3f64b80b288262940547:0
- value
- 536278
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 7daaa5bc0b756da452e06769165cf19b3a16f679 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1CTTtmYkT6oXtSksibycRUtcbmASYa2zk5